Expert Insights: What ESPN Analysts Are Saying

When a significant trade breaks, you can bet your bottom dollar that ESPN's team of analysts will be all over it. These guys are the sharpest minds in the sports world, and their real-time breakdowns are invaluable. They don't just report the news; they contextualize it. You'll hear them discuss player statistics, historical trade precedents, and potential future outcomes. For example, if a team trades for a player known for their offensive prowess but weak defense, analysts will immediately point out how this might create defensive liabilities, or how the coach might need to adjust defensive schemes. They’ll also delve into the financial aspects – how does this trade impact the salary cap? Does it free up space for future acquisitions, or does it create a long-term financial burden? ESPN's live coverage often includes graphics showing the financial implications, making complex cap situations easier to understand. The Ripple Effect: How Trades Impact the League

We're talking about trades that send ripples across the entire league. It's not just about the two teams directly involved; a major trade can shift the balance of power, influencing playoff matchups, rivalries, and even the league's overall parity. When a team strengthens significantly, it puts pressure on other contenders to respond, potentially triggering a cascade of further trades. ESPN's live coverage often highlights this domino effect. Analysts will discuss how a trade impacts not just the teams directly involved, but also their rivals and other teams vying for the same playoff spots. Think about it – if a top team acquires a player that shores up their biggest weakness, suddenly, the team that was considered the favorite might now have a serious challenger. This dynamic increases the stakes for everyone. Furthermore, these trades can influence player movement in subsequent seasons. A team that misses out on a key acquisition might pivot to free agency, altering the landscape of the next offseason. The long-term implications are what truly make sports fascinating. ESPN's reporting often looks beyond the immediate transaction to explore these broader consequences. They might track how a team's win-loss record changes post-trade, or how a new player's presence affects the team's offensive or defensive ratings over time. This deeper dive helps us understand the strategic thinking of teams and the evolving nature of competition within the league.
